With deep sorrow and in the sure and certain hope of the resurrection, the Ricks, Clinton, and Kpana families announce the passing of Maimae Ricks, who, after a long, protracted battle, transitioned from this life on Monday, November 17, 2025.
Maimae was preceded in death by her beloved parents. She is survived by her loving son, George Clinton; her siblings; nieces; nephews; cousins; extended relatives; and a large community of loving friends across the United States, Liberia, and around the world.
Maimae was a devoted mother, a cherished sister and aunt, and an exceptionally thoughtful friend. Her warmth, humor, and generosity were unmistakable. She had an extraordinary gift for making everyone feel seen, valued, and loved. Her embrace, her laughter, and the unmistakable light she carried will remain with us forever.
As a family, we thank God for every moment shared and every memory created. Maimae’s presence enriched our lives, and she will be profoundly missed and lovingly remembered by all who knew her.
